Can I copy and paste my personal statement into my application from a word-processing package?

Yes. It is better to do this instead of writing directly into Apply. You can enter up to 4,000 characters (this includes spaces) or 47 lines of text (this includes blank lines between paragraphs), whichever comes first.

Please be aware that the character and line count in your word-processing package may differ from Apply.

If you prepared your personal statement using a word-processing package and pasted it into Apply, you may find that any paragraph spacing that you included is not displayed. Don't worry - your chosen universities and colleges will receive the original formatted version.
